Output 39ffbe9684519452f3927f84a3edfdae9011b9c2af784e0b175e0c1c0dd69a60:20

value
1509259
script pubkey
OP_0 OP_PUSHBYTES_20 7ff515d97ee97dddc23826aea9129797cdb49151
address
bc1q0l63tkt7a97ams3cy6h2jy5hjlxmfy23yeggwf
transaction
39ffbe9684519452f3927f84a3edfdae9011b9c2af784e0b175e0c1c0dd69a60
confirmations
240408
spent
true